Regular Season Round 10: NBC - Bayer Giants 90-63
Date: November 16, 2013
Bottom-ranked Bayer Giants (0-9) is still winless. This time they lost on the road their ninth consecutive match to tenth ranked NBC (4-5) 90-63 on Saturday evening. The game was mostly controlled by NBC. Bayer Giants managed to win fourth quarter 25-19. But it was not enough to take a lead and get a victory that evening. NBC dominated down low during the game scoring 42 of its points in the paint compared to Bayer Giants' 18 and made 18-of-23 free shots (78.3 percent) during the game. They outrebounded Bayer Giants 49-31 including a 38-26 advantage in defensive rebounds. NBC looked well-organized offensively handing out 23 assists comparing to just 7 passes made by Bayer Giants' players. Forward Michael Fleischmann (205-86) fired 26 points and 5 rebounds for the winners. Swingman Cornelius Adler (195-89) chipped in a double-double by scoring 12 points and 16 rebounds. Five NBC players scored in double figures. NBC's coach Benjamin Travnizek felt very confident that he used 10 players and allowed the starting five to rest. American guard Tony Watson II (188-90, college: Buffalo, agency: SDJ Sports) produced 20 points and 5 assists and Goetz Twiehoff (198-85) added 5 points and 9 rebounds respectively for lost side. NBC maintains tenth position with 4-5 record, which they share with ETB Wohnbau. Newly promoted Bayer Giants still closes the standings with nine games lost. NBC will meet Cuxhaven BasCats (#14) on the road in the next round. Bayer Giants will play against BG Karlsruhe and hope to get finally their first victory.
